Walmart is launching a new ad campaign to change its perception and highlight its expanding product range, including unexpected items like saunas and dentures.
Walmart's "Walmart. Who knew?" campaign seeks to inform consumers about the vast array of products available on its platform. The ad features actor Walton Goggins using various unexpected items purchased from Walmart, such as dancing clogs and bear spray. This initiative aligns with Walmart's broader strategy of expanding its marketplace and investing in technology to enhance the customer experience. By showcasing a wider product range and leveraging celebrity endorsements, Walmart hopes to change its perception and compete more effectively with other major retailers like Amazon.
The expansion of Walmart's third-party marketplace allows merchants to sell products directly on its website and app, similar to Amazon's approach. This strategy enables Walmart to offer a more diverse selection of products and cater to a broader range of customer needs. Additionally, investments in the Walmart+ loyalty program and technologies like AI and augmented reality aim to improve customer engagement and drive sales.
